Muscle pains and cramps after severe physical exertion
How can the knowledge regarding fermentation elucidate the origin of muscle pains and cramps after severe physical exertion?
Expert
An uncharacteristic fermentation procedure due to oxygen scarcity occurs in the muscle tissue. Under severe use muscles demand too much energy (or ATP) and consume greater oxygen to generate that energy. High consumption leads to the oxygen scarcity and the muscle cells start to build lactic fermentation trying to persuade their energetic requirements. In this condition muscle cramps, pain and fatigue are due to the lactic acid discharged by fermentation.
